Web Interface - XenApp Web Site - Konfigurointi, osa 2 »
Yleistä
Artikkelisarjan ensimmäisessä osassa suoritettiin Web Interfacen peruskonfigurointi ja tässä toisessa osassa jatketaan siitä, mihin ensimmäinen loppui. (Artikkelisarjan ensimmäinen osa löytyy täältä.) Tällä kertaa tutustutaan mm. siihen, miten olemassa olevan Web Interface siten asetuksia hallitaan ja kuinka Web Interfacen käyttäjän hallitsemia asetuksia mukautetaan "Access Management Console":n avulla.
Farmien hallinta
Web Interfacen toiminnan kannalta on äärimmäisen tärkeää, että sovelluslistan tarjoava XenApp farmin palvelinlista on ajantasainen. Useamman kuin yhden kerran on "toimimattoman" Web Interfacen taustalta löytynyt palvelinlista, joka ei syystä tai toisesta ole ajan tasalla.
Farmin tai farmien palvelimet määritellään "Access Management Console":ssa Web Interface siten kohdassa "Manage server farms".
"Manage Server Farms" näkymän "Add" valinnalla lisätään farmi, jonka sovellukset halutaan Web Interfacen kautta käyttäjille tarjota ja valitsemalla farmin nimi ja edelleen "Edit" voidaan hallita farmin palvelinlistaa.
Palvelinlistalla määritellään ne palvelimet, joilta sovelluslista haetaan. Mikäli listalla on useampi kuin yksi palvelin, tarjoaa tämä vikasietoisuutta siten, että ensimmäisen palvelimen ollessa tavoittamattomissa kohdistetaan kysely listalla seuraavaan ja niin edelleen.
Autentikointitapojen hallinta
Ensimmäisessä Web Interfacen konfigurointia käsittelevässä artikkelissa otettiin autentikointivaihtoehdoissa käyttöön oletusarvoisen "Explicit" valinnan lisäksi myös "Pass-through". Näitä valintoja voidaan tarkastella ja muokata myöhemmin kohdan "Configure authentication methods" valinnoilla.
Varsinaisten autentikointitapojen lisäksi voidaan hallita tunnistautumiseen liittyviä muita asetuksia valitsemalla "Configure Authentication Methods" ikkunassa "Properties". Tyypillisiä muokkauksen kohteita ovat mm. mahdolliset toimialuerajoitukset sekä salasanan vaihtoa koskevat määritykset.
Mikäli kirjautuminen Web Interfaceen halutaan sallia vain tietyn toimialueen tunnuksilla, voidaan tämä toimialue määritellä "Domain Restriction" kohdan valinnoilla.
Jos toimialuerajoitus määritellään, tulee huomioida myös UPN suffiksin käytön määrittely, joko konfiguroimalla sallittu UPN suffiksi tai disabloimalla näiden käyttö "Authentication Type" kohdan valinnalla "Domain user name only".
Salasanan vaihdon salliminen Web Interfacen kautta
Mikäli loppukäyttäjän ainut kosketus Active Directory toimialueeseen tapahtuu XenApp:n keinoin julkaistujen sovellusten kautta, tulee väistämättä vastaan tilanne, jossa käyttäjän tulee vaihtaa toimialueen salasana.
Asennuksen jäljiltä ei Web Interface mahdollista salasanan vaihtoa, mutta salasanan vaihto-ominaisuus voidaan helposti ottaa käyttöön "Password Settings" kohdasta. "Allow users to change password" mahdollistaa salasanan vaihdon ja "At any time" sallii vaihdon käyttäjän parhaaksi katsomana ajankohtana. ("Only when it expires" sallii vain vanhenevan salasanan vaihdon.) Mikäli Active Directory muistutus vanhenevasta salasanasta halutaan välittää Web Interfacen kautta, tulee valita asetus "Use reminder settings from Active Directory group policy".
Istunnon asetusten hallinta
Web Interfacen ylläpitäjä voi päättää sen, minkälaiset mahdollisuudet käyttäjällä on hallita oman istuntonsa asetuksia. Käyttäjän näkökulma asetuksiin on Web Interface sivuston "Preferences" kohta.
Vastaavasti näitä samoja asetuksia ylläpitäjä hallinnoi WI siten kohdassa "Manage session preferences".
"General" kohdan valinnalla "User Customizations" vaikutetaan siihen, miten käyttäjä voi vaikuttaa istuntonsa asetuksiin (aiemman kuvan "Preferences" näkymä). Ylläpitäjän toimesta voidaan poistaa esimerkiksi koko edellä mainittu "Preferences" näkymä. Näkymää hallitaan valinnalla "Display Preferences button to users".
Oheisessa kuvassa on näkymä siitä, kun "Prefereces" valintaa EI tarjota käyttäjälle.
Suorituskykyyn vaikuttavien asetusten hallinta
Mikäli ICA-yhteydelle on tarjolla vain rajoitettu määrää kapasiteettia, voidaan hitaalla yhteydellä istunnon suorituskykyä parantaa mm. alentamalla kuvan ja äänen laatua.
Tarvittaessa voidaan käyttäjälle mahdollistaa näiden asetusten konfigurointi Web Interface sivustolla. Ylläpitäjä hallitsee näitä asetuksia kohdan "Connection Performance" kautta.
Valinta "Enable bandwidth control" tuo Web Interface sivustolla näkyviin "Preferences" kohdan "Performance - Connection speed:" valikon.
Vastaavasti ylläpitäjän valinnat "Allow users to customize color depth" ja "Allow users to customize audio quality" näkyvät "Display color:" ja "Sound:" valikkoina.
"Connection performance" kohdan viimeinen valinta "Allow users to customize printer mapping" tarjoaa vielä yhden asetuksen käyttäjän "Session Settings - Performance" näkymään. Tämä on "Enable printer mapping", jolla valitaan kytkeytyvätkö tulostimet ICA-istuntoon Citrixin keinoin vai ei.
Manage Workspace Control
Viimeinen tässä artikkelissa käsiteltävä asia on "workspace control". Kyseisen kohdan asetuksilla halitaan käyttäjien uudelleenkytkeytymistä istuntoihinsa sekä niistä uloskirjautumista.
Workspace Control on käytössä ja asetukset hallittavissa mikäli "Enable workspace control" on valittuna.
Ensimmäisessä kohdassa "Automatically reconnect to sessions when users log on" vaikutetaan siihen kytkeydytäänkö kaikkiin käyttäjän jo olemassaolviin istuntoihin samalla, kun käyttäjä kirjautuu Web Interface sivustolle.
Käytännössä ensimmäinen asetus vaikuttaa siihen, että mikäli käyttäjällä on vaikkapa kaksi konetta käytössään ja toisella näistä on jo istuntoja avattuna (samalla käyttäjätunnuksella), seuraavat / siirtyvät nämä koneelta toiselle, jos käyttäjä kirjautuu sieltä Web Interfaceen ja asetuksena on "Reconnect to all sessions".
Mikäli asetuksena on "Reconnect only to disconnected sessions", muodostetaan yhteys vain sellaisiin istuntoihin, jotka ovat entuudestaan "disconnected-tilassa".
Mikäli edellä kuvattu "Automatically reconnect to sessions when users log on" asetus poistetaan käytöstä, voidaan sama toiminnallisuus saavutta Web Interface sivuston "Reconnect" painikkeella. Painikkeen toimintaa hallitaan täsmälleen samanlaisilla valinnoilla kuin edellisen kohdan sisäänkirjautumistapahtuman asetuksia.
Molemmissa edellä mainituissa kohdissa on valintana myös "Allow users to customize", joka tarjoa käyttäjälle itselleen mahdollisuuden vaikuttaa asetusten toimintaan.
Viimeinen "Log Off" asetus vaikuttaa siihen kirjataanko käyttäjä ulos myös aktiivisista istunnoista, jos tämä kirjautuu ulos Web Interface sivustolta. Myös tähän käyttäytymiseen voi käyttäjä itse vaikuttaa, kun "Allow users to customize on valittuna".
Yhteenveto
Tämänkertainen artikkeli on päässyt loppuunsa ja selvästikin näyttää siltä, että Web Interfacen perusteiden käsittelyyn vaaditaan vielä monta artikkelia...luulenpa kuitenkin, että välissä on syytä kurkistaa hieman Windows Server 2008 R2:n maailmaan. Tämähän lienee ainoa tuettu alusta seuraavalle XenApp versiolle, joka kantanee versionumeroa kuusi (6).
Takaisin Citrix XenApp ja XenDesktop-sivulle










